What is uPVC?
uPVC stands for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ride, a long lasting and stiff form of u pvc doors and windows (Polyvinyl Chloride). This material is often used in the building industry for its ability to endure harsh climate condition, resist wear and tear, and offer outstanding insulation homes. Unlike standard PVC, uPVC is devoid of plasticizers, making it more robust and environmentally friendly. Its unique mix of residential or commercial properties has actually made uPVC a preferred material for installer producing windows and doors.

Advantages of uPVC Doors and Windows
1. Energy Efficiency
Among the standout functions of uPVC windows and doors is their exceptional insulation residential or commercial properties. uPVC frames are non-conductive, implying they do not transfer heat or cold. When integrated with energy-efficient double or triple-glazed glass, uPVC windows and Installer doors create outstanding thermal insulation, helping you decrease energy intake and lower energy expenses. They also keep your home warm during winters and cool throughout summertimes, guaranteeing optimum indoor convenience throughout the year.

2. Sturdiness and Longevity
uPVC is a waterproof, weatherproof material that can endure severe ecological conditions, consisting of heavy rain, snow, and intense sunlight. Unlike wood or metal frames, uPVC does not warp, rust, wear away, or weaken in time. With very little maintenance, uPVC doors and windows can last for years, maintaining their quality and look.

3. Low Maintenance
Among the most significant benefits of uPVC is its low-maintenance nature. Unlike wooden frames that require regular painting and sealing, uPVC can be quickly cleaned with a moist cloth and mild cleaning agent. Additionally, it is not prone to rot, termites, or other damages that usually affect traditional materials.

4. Security and Safety
uPVC windows and doors are inherently strong and, when paired with multi-point locking systems and toughened glass, supply improved security for your home. Their sturdy building and construction makes it difficult for intruders to break through, offering house owners peace of mind. Furthermore, uPVC is a self-extinguishing material, which implies it does not capture fire easily, including an extra layer of security.

5. Trendy and Customizable Designs
Modern uPVC windows and doors are offered in a variety of styles, styles, colors, and finishes. Whether you prefer a sleek, minimalist look or a traditional wood surface, there's a uPVC style to fit your taste. From sliding doors and french doors and side windows windows to bay windows and casement doors, the versatility of uPVC makes sure that it matches both contemporary and traditional architectural designs.

6. Economical
uPVC windows and doors are an inexpensive financial investment compared to other materials like wood or aluminum. When you consider their low maintenance, resilience, and energy effectiveness, uPVC provides excellent worth for money in the long run.

Ecological Benefits of uPVC
uPVC is a sustainable and eco-friendly alternative, as it is recyclable and has a longer lifespan compared to other materials. By picking uPVC windows and doors, homeowners contribute to reducing logging (by preventing wood frames) and reducing energy intake. Furthermore, the manufacturing process of uPVC is considered to have a lower carbon footprint compared to products like aluminum.
